Saudi edtech iStoria closes Seed round at $1.3 million

Saudi Arabia-based edtech iStoria, has raised $1.3 million in a Seed round from Nama Ventures, Classera, Flat6Labs, BIM Ventures, and several other angel investors.

Launched in 2022 by Abdullah Al-Jaberi, Faisal Al-Hamoud, Abdel Nasser Al-Wali, Ismail Ashour, and Khaled Al-Rashed, iStoria is a specialised application for teaching the English language in partnership with Oxford.

iStoria will use the new capital to enhance its platform, accelerate innovation, and expanding its reach to learners worldwide.

With an impressive user base exceeding one million learners worldwide, iStoria has garnered high levels of satisfaction, boasting a remarkable App Store rating of 4.6 out of 5. This surge in popularity has been driven by the application’s expansion into the educational sector, where it has forged partnerships with numerous private and government schools. These collaborations have enabled schools to incorporate iStoria into their curriculum, facilitating English language development for students and offering direct supervision.

iStoria, a Saudi-based initiative in partnership with Oxford, stands out for its unique approach to English language education. It emphasizes vocabulary-building through graded-reader stories tailored for learners of all levels, accompanied by comprehension questions and rigorous tests to master vocabulary. This method is thoughtfully designed to ensure learners succeed in mastering the international language tests. Launched in March 2022 by Eng. Abdullah Al-Jaberi, an entrepreneur and technical product developer, iStoria has been developed in collaboration with partners boasting over a decade of experience. Dr. Faisal Al-Hamoud, with expertise in academic education and program content management in the English language; Eng. Abdel Nasser Al-Wali, a specialist in operations management; Eng. Ismail Ashour, an expert in technical management; and Mr. Khaled Al-Rashed, the marketing manager, joined forces with more than 20 highly skilled and passionate employees to bring iStoria to fruition.
